Types of Coupon Codes: Know Your Discounts
Not all coupons are created equal. Here’s a breakdown:
1. Percentage-Based Discounts
Example: “SUMMER25” for 25% off.
Best for: High-ticket items like electronics.

3. Free Shipping
Example: “FREESHIP2024.”
Pro Tip: Pair with a dollar discount for maximum savings.
4. Buy-One-Get-One (BOGO) Deals
Example: “BOGO50” for 50% off a second item.
Where to Find Legit Coupon Codes
Avoid scams by sticking to trusted sources:
1. Retailer Websites & Newsletters
Sign up for brand emails—they often include subscriber-only codes. Real-Life Example: Sarah, a mom of two, saves 15% weekly on diapers by subscribing to Honest Company’s newsletter.
2. Coupon Aggregator Sites
Sites like RetailMeNot, Honey, and Coupons.com verify codes daily.
3. Browser Extensions
Tools like Honey or Capital One Shopping auto-apply codes at checkout.
4. Social Media & Influencers
Follow brands on Instagram or TikTok. Pro Tip: Turn on post notifications for flash sales!
How to Use Coupon Codes: A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1: Copy the Code Correctly
Check for typos! “SUMMER20” ≠ “SUMER20.”
Step 2: Apply at Checkout
Look for a “Promo Code” box—usually near the payment section.
Step 3: Verify the Discount
Ensure the total updates before finalizing payment.
Common Mistake Alert: 23% of shoppers forget to click “Apply” after entering a code (RetailMeNot, 2024).
Advanced Couponing Strategies
1. Stack Coupons
Combine a site-wide sale with a code. Example: Use “FALL30” during a 50%-off clearance event.
2. Track Price Drops
Tools like CamelCamelCamel alert you when prices dip on Amazon.
3. Time Your Purchases
Shop during holidays (Black Friday) or off-peak seasons (e.g., winter coats in spring).

5 Common Coupon Mistakes to Avoid
- Using Expired Codes: Always check dates.
- Ignoring Fine Print: “Exclusions apply” is a real buzzkill.
- Overbuying: Don’t let a 70%-off code tempt you into clutter.
- Skipping Comparison Shopping: Is the “deal” really the lowest price?
- Forgetting Mobile Apps: Stores like Target offer app-exclusive codes.
